Abstract: A high speed communication apparatus with means for reducing timing uncertainty providing a high accuracy of transferring and receiving signals by intelligent skew calibration of the apparatus. The system for reducing timing uncertainty of a communication apparatus comprises a plurality of driving registers for transmitting signals; a plurality of receiving registers for receiving signals; a main clock for generating a main clock signal; a reference clock for generating reference signals for calibrating the registers; and a plurality of phase shift means comprising at least one set of phase shift means associated with each said plurality of registers, for the relative alignment of the register's timing within each plurality.
